ASTM F2680 is the ASTM standard for bicycle manually operated front wheel retention systems, helping define test methods and specifications for this safety-related component. It provides a technical basis for evaluating how a front wheel retention system is designed, assessed, and compared for bicycles that use manual operation to secure the wheel. For manufacturers, suppliers, and buyers, ASTM F2680 supports more consistent product evaluation and helps align procurement and quality expectations.

What is ASTM F2680?

ASTM F2680 is a standard test methods and specifications document focused on bicycle manually operated front wheel retention systems. In practical terms, it establishes a common framework for checking whether these systems meet defined performance and specification expectations. The standard is useful where a bicycle front wheel must be retained by a manually operated mechanism, and it helps create a shared technical reference for testing, design review, and product qualification. ASTM F2680 supports clearer comparison between products and more consistent compliance decisions.
